摘要:
建立关系数据模型的一个重要原则是在不会导致数据冗余的前提下,尽可能减少数据库表的数目及表之间的外键参照关系。 以员工信息为例,员工信息中有员工的家庭地址信息,如果把地址信息单独放在一张表中, 然后建立员工信息表和地址信息表之间的外键参照关系,当每次查询员工信息时,都需建立者两个表的连接。 建立表的连 阅读全文
posted @ 2016-09-05 16:11
锋锐之殇!
阅读(195)
评论(0)
推荐(0)
摘要:
Hibernate提供了两种映射一对一关联关系的方式:按照外键映射和按照主键映射。 下面以员工账号和员工档案表为例,介绍这两种映射方式: 1.按照外键映射 步骤一:创建实体类Users1和Resume1 Users1创建如下: public class Users1 { private Intege 阅读全文
posted @ 2016-09-05 15:58
锋锐之殇!
阅读(357)
评论(0)
推荐(0)
摘要:
概念 什么是延迟加载:所谓延迟加载就是当在真正需要数据的时候,才真正执行数据加载操作。可以简单理解为,只有在使用的时候,才会发出sql语句进行查询,数据是分N次读取。 什么是立即加载:所谓立即加载既是所有的相关数据一次被读取出来,而不是分N次。 一、延迟加载:NHibernate延迟加载须有Sess 阅读全文
posted @ 2016-09-05 08:17
锋锐之殇!
阅读(174)
评论(0)
推荐(0)
摘要:
Child <- many-to-one ->Parent class Child { private Parent parent; public Parent getParent (){ return this.parent;//访问了实例变量 } } class Parent { private 阅读全文
posted @ 2016-09-05 08:15
锋锐之殇!
阅读(2116)
评论(0)
推荐(0)

浙公网安备 33010602011771号